How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    About the role of Project Quantity Surveyor

    As Project Quantity Surveyor, you will be joining the commercial team of a Main Contractor who have been in the construction industry for over 50 years with a turnover of approximately £50m. The majority of the work is based in London with a focus on residential projects as well as commercial, health, education, and later living schemes. Project values range from £5m - £15m with a strong pipeline over the next year.

    Their head office is based near East London and have a team of over 100 experienced workers. They are known for having a long-standing dedication to their business and clients with steady growth and long-servers who have progressed through the ranks.

    They are seeking a Project Quantity Surveyor who is eager to progress into a Senior Quantity Surveyor position within the next year.

    Key Responsibilities for Project Quantity Surveyor

    Include but not limited to:

    Monitor project costs against approved budget
    Prepare and maintain cost/value reports
    Manage project cash flow
    Prepare subcontract enquiries and review quotations
    Prepare, negotiate and agree subcontract orders
    Manage subcontractor variations and claims
    Price variations and obtain quotations where required
    Ensure changes are properly instructed and documented
    Understand and administer JCT contract
    Agree subcontractor final accounts
    Produce monthly CVR'sKey Requirements for Project Quantity Surveyor

    Live within commutable distance to London
    Minimum of 5 years of experience at a Traditional Main Contractor
    Degree educated in a construction related subject
    JCT contract experienceWhat we offer for Project Quantity Surveyor
